Transaction 34e793dac707e25840505be96e948b6f134c986b5737af554f862aab94c8ca19
1 Input
2 Outputs
- 34e793dac707e25840505be96e948b6f134c986b5737af554f862aab94c8ca19:0
- 34e793dac707e25840505be96e948b6f134c986b5737af554f862aab94c8ca19:1
value 410000
address 1KzxQ74XSryY3HRNUaowvcHJ21QquxhMf1
value 1017254
address 19Yme6eao1N6NXVxuanETvkCHTXsz6HSYi